North Montrose, Houston, TX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ent a home in North Montrose?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Montrose 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,533 | $1,150 | $4,800 |
| North Montrose 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,894 | $2,190 | $10,000+ |
| North Montrose 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$5,691 | $3,300 | $10,000+ |
| North Montrose 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$9,400 | $5,800 | $10,000+ |

Cheapest Available North Montrose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in the North Montrose area of Houston, TX is a Studio unit found at Bayou Park Apartments priced from $769. Avondale and Crocker Street Apartments has the second lowest priced unit, which is a Studio apartment currently listed from $795. Here are the most affordable North Montrose apartments for rent in Houston, TX: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| Bayou Park Apartments | Studio 1 Bathroom | Studio,1BA | $769 |
| Avondale and Crocker Street Apartments | Studio | Studio,1BA | $795 |
| 2100 Memorial - 55+ Senior Living | Studio | Studio,1BA | $872 |
| 1320 W Pierce St | 0/1 | Studio,1BA | $950 |
| Avondale Apartments | B | 1BR,1BA | $995 |
| The Viv on West Dallas | A2 | 1BR,1BA | $999 |
| Allen House Apartments | Burgandy | 1BR,1BA | $1,053 |
| The Block At Montrose | A1 | Studio,1BA | $1,099 |
| Memorial Heights at Washington | One bedroom A1 | 1BR,1BA | $1,141 |
| Dream Montrose | A1-UPG | 1BR,1BA | $1,150 |

Frequently Asked Questions about North Montrose
What type of rentals are currently available in North Montrose?
There are currently 215 Apartments for Rent in North Montrose, TX with pricing that ranges from $795 to $21,894. There are also 150 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in North Montrose ranging from $850 to $13,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in North Montrose?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in North Montrose ranges from $850 to $13,000 with an average monthly rent of $4,064.
